I've had this lens for 7 months and it has taken very sharp 2K+ photos for me. It is an excellent lens inspite of its limitations.
As many have posted, you'll be hard pressed to find another lens that competes with the features and versatility of this lens. I've owned the 17-40L for a short while, but missed the extra 45mm the 17-85mm offers. This is the ideal travel lens for me.
The IS is incredible - it has spoiled me. I can't see myself buying anymore zoom lenses without it. I use the 50 f/1.4 in low light and I've taken steadier shots with 17-85mm at lower shutter speeds.
My response is subjective, like all other responses in this forum. You have to give the lens a chance. It's not the perfect lens; but given the time, it grew on me.
